Bill Summary
A bill for an act requiring employers to provide reasonable accommodations to employees based on pregnancy or childbirth and making penalties applicable.
AI Summary
This bill requires employers to provide reasonable accommodations to employees based on medical conditions related to pregnancy or childbirth, if the employee requests it with the advice of their healthcare provider. "Reasonable accommodations" includes actions like providing an accessible worksite, acquiring or modifying equipment, job restructuring, and a modified work schedule, but does not include actions that would impose an undue hardship on the employer's business.
